Position Summary
The Bilingual Coaching and Player Education Specialist position supports our mission of becoming a fully bilingual organization. This role is responsible for teaching coaches and players across the organization and is key in driving meaningful change and supporting continuous improvement in coach and player education programs that aim to improve cross-cultural communication and the development of players from diverse backgrounds.

Essential Functions
• Language Instruction and Curriculum Development
     o Develop and teach relevant & effective language lessons for coaches/players to improve L2 proficiency
     o Conduct small group or 1-1 sessions to address specific needs
     o Contribute to the ongoing development of classroom resources and bilingual resources for coaches and players
• Translation and In-Session Support and Interpretation
     o Translate documents and presentations, ensuring terminology is accurate
     o Facilitate cross-linguistic communication in baseball education sessions, during whole group coaching sessions and 1-1           player meetings
     o Translate/clarify as needed; enhance player engagement and learning through comprehension checks
• Evaluation and Feedback
     o Monitor coaches' and players’ language progress throughout the season
     o Assist in developing formative assessments to continuously improve curriculum and instruction
• Cultural Awareness and Competence
     o Educate coaches on cultural differences and nuances in communication
     o Assist in cultural competence training and support an inclusive environment
• Community Service
    o Participate in community service activities and help organizing different events.
    o Teach players social responsibility and leadership skills by guiding them on how to interact meaningfully with the community and diverse audiences

Skill Requirements
• Bilingual proficiency in English and Spanish with strong verbal and written skills
• Understanding of cultural diversity and cross-cultural communication
• Demonstrated pedagogical skills in language instruction
• Strong ability to build rapport and provide and receive constructive feedback
• Adaptability and problem-solving skills within a fast-paced, dynamic environment
• Familiarity with baseball and some knowledge of player development
• Skilled using digital tools for language instruction and communication
• Ability to work collaboratively in a high-performance sports environment.

Education & Experience Guidelines
• Bachelor’s degree in education with teacher certification preferred
• Minimum of 3-5 years of experience teaching English to speakers of other languages
• Previous experience working directly with athletes in a team setting preferred

Work Environment
• Availability to work non-traditional hours, including nights and game days.
• Comfortable working in a fast-paced, high-pressure sports environment.
